The Matchday 1 encounter of the Europa League 2025/26 group stage between Stuttgart (Germany) and Celta (Spain) will take place on September 25 at the MHP Arena. Stuttgart vs. Celta: prediction and betting odds, statistics.

Stuttgart

The team earned the right to participate in the Europa League group stage by winning the German Cup last season. As a result, Stuttgart will play in the main draw of this European competition for the first time since the 2012/13 Europa League and only the third time in their history. The club's best achievement in the Europa League was reaching the Round of 16. Last season, the Germans participated in the Champions League, ending their campaign in the group stage.

Celta

The Spaniards finished seventh in the last La Liga season, earning a spot in the Europa League group stage. This marks only the club's second participation in the main draw of this European competition. In the 2016/17 season, Celta reached the semi-finals, where they were defeated by Manchester United over two legs (0:1, 1:1). Notably, the Spaniards have not lost in 6 of their last 7 Europa League matches (4 wins, 2 draws).

Stuttgart vs. Celta: Match Prediction

Last season, the Germans, although they did not advance to the Champions League playoffs, showed significant attacking prowess. In eight matches, Stuttgart failed to score only against Atalanta, netting a total of 13 goals during this period. However, the club made numerous defensive errors, keeping only one clean sheet and conceding a total of 17 goals.


Celta, during their last Europa League campaign, performed admirably, including strong away performances. Over their last seven away matches in this European competition, the team lost only once and scored in each of these encounters. Additionally, Celta's away scoring streak in La Liga spans 13 matches.

Stuttgart will be aiming to prove their Bundesliga credentials on the European stage and make a strong start towards the knockout rounds. A home clash with an inconsistent Celta Vigo side offers a prime opportunity to collect vital points. The Spaniards, meanwhile, are searching for a way out of a poor run that has seen them draw five La Liga games in a row.

The season opened with a 1:2 defeat to Bayern Munich in the Super Cup, but in the Bundesliga Stuttgart already have six points on the board. Both home fixtures ended in wins – 2:0 against St. Pauli and 1:0 against Borussia Mönchengladbach. Going forward, Stuttgart are effective, scoring in all six competitive matches so far. The back line, however, remains shaky with 11 goals conceded, including four in a dramatic DFB-Pokal tie against Eintracht Braunschweig that finished 5:4 on penalties.

Celta Vigo’s domestic form has been underwhelming. They opened with a 0:2 defeat to Getafe and have since played out five consecutive 1:1 draws. Celta Vigo rely on a compact defence, free kicks and corners and the odd counter-attack. Borja Iglesias is at least in form, scoring in three straight games, but the defence continues to leak goals – they have conceded in all six competitive outings this season.

Celta Vigo are yet to win this campaign, while Stuttgart look confident at home, backed by a vibrant attack and strong support. The Germans’ defensive frailty could give the visitors a chance, but with their intensity and physical edge, Stuttgart should avoid defeat. Expect goals at both ends.
